Microscope observation forms a fundamental cornerstone of biological investigation, enabling students to explore the intricate world of cells, tissues, and microorganisms that remain invisible to the naked eye. Through comprehensive quiz collections available on Wayground, educators can provide targeted assessment opportunities that evaluate students' understanding of proper microscope techniques, specimen preparation methods, and identification of cellular structures. These practice questions systematically develop critical observational skills while reinforcing knowledge of magnification principles, focusing procedures, and safety protocols essential for successful laboratory work. Students receive immediate feedback on their responses, allowing them to identify knowledge gaps in areas such as calculating total magnification, distinguishing between different microscope components, and interpreting microscopic images of biological specimens.
